Theatre Practitioner (Bank)
Chelsfield Park Hospital
Bank Shifts
Salary: Up to £29.15 per hour (depending on level of experience, training and qualification)

Chelsfield Park Hospital in Kent is part of Circle Health Group, Britain's leading provider of independent healthcare with a nationwide network of hospitals & clinics, performing more complex surgery than any other private healthcare provider in the country.

We have an opportunity for a Theatre Practitioner to join their team of staff in the Theatre department.

This is a bank role working on an “as and when required” basis, you will be required to supplement staffing levels during busy periods and provide cover for existing staff in times of annual leave or absence.

Duties of this role include:

  • Assist the surgical team by preparing instruments, maintaining sterility, anticipating surgeon needs, and ensuring equipment safety; support the Anaesthetist in equipment preparation, patient monitoring, airway management, and positioning; and provide post-operative care, monitoring vital signs, managing pain and nausea, and ensuring patient readiness for discharge.
  • Adhere to infection prevention and control policies and procedures at all times.
  • Set up operating theatres according to surgery type and specific patient requirements.
  • Check all surgical and anaesthetic equipment prior to use and report faults immediately.
  • Work collaboratively within a multidisciplinary team to achieve safe and efficient surgical lists.
  • Support and contribute to a positive, respectful, and efficient theatre environment.

Applicants should meet the following criteria:

  • Registered Nurse (NMC) or Operating Department Practitioner (HCPC).
  • Experience or training in a theatre environment in at least one area (scrub, anaesthetics, or recovery).
  • Understanding of infection control, manual handling, and patient safety principles.
  • Ability to work under pressure, problem-solve, and respond quickly to changes in a dynamic environment.
  • Excellent interpersonal and communication skills.
  • Attention to detail, accuracy, and commitment to safe surgical practice.
